How this project is structuredA 55-storey tower at 18201 Collins Avenue in Sunny Isles Beach inside the 11-acre Trump Grande enclave, developed by Dezer Development with the Trump Organization and designed by Sieger Suarez. The enclave also holds Trump Palace and a resort under the same brand. No opened page names a landowning entity.
